Earning over 450 million VND from pineapple farming.

(GLO) - Ms. Phan Thi Bich Binh, Deputy Principal of Ia Nhin Kindergarten (Chu Pah district, Gia Lai province), is a pioneer in bringing honey pineapple cultivation to the Ia Nhin area, bringing high income and creating jobs for local laborers.

Leading us on a tour of her pineapple garden, Ms. Binh couldn't hide her joy at seeing the lush green rows of pineapples in their fruiting stage. "I've loved eating pineapples since I was a child and always dreamed of having my own pineapple garden. When I had the opportunity, I decided to start making my dream a reality," Ms. Binh shared.

After nearly a year of researching pineapple cultivation techniques online and learning from relatives, in April 2024, she rented 1 hectare of land in Ia Sik village for 20 million VND per year to grow pineapples.

Ms. Binh planted 55,000 pineapple seedlings, each 30-40cm long. On her fertile basalt soil, she created raised beds 25-30cm high and 1.2-1.4m wide, planting two staggered rows, with plants spaced 30cm apart and rows 60-70cm apart. One month after planting, Ms. Binh began fertilizing with nitrogen, phosphorus, and potassium, and regularly watering with a drip irrigation system. By the 7th-8th month, she induced simultaneous flowering using ethrel or calcium carbide.

Ms. Binh shared: "The technique of inducing simultaneous flowering is the most difficult step because even a slight deviation in timing or a mistake in the process will cause the pineapple plants to bear fruit unevenly, affecting quality and making them very difficult to sell. Fortunately, I always have my nephew closely supporting me in these crucial stages."

To optimize labor costs and improve care efficiency, she invested in an automatic drip irrigation system. On average, each watering session lasts about 8 hours and is maintained once a week. In particular, after the flowering treatment period, she increased the watering frequency to every 3 days to ensure stable moisture levels for the pineapple plants to grow and develop fruit uniformly.

Thanks to the application of proper planting and care techniques, each pineapple weighs an average of 0.8 to 1.2 kg. From mid-June 2025, Ms. Binh began harvesting and expects to harvest about 40 tons of fruit, selling it at 14,000 VND/kg.

Besides income from selling pineapples, Ms. Binh also earns extra income from pineapple seedlings. She estimates that after the pineapple harvest, she will collect 80,000-90,000 seedlings, each selling for 1,000 VND. “For the entire pineapple season, I estimate I will earn between 640-650 million VND. After deducting investment costs of about 180 million VND, I will still have a profit of over 450 million VND,” Ms. Binh said excitedly.

Not content with the current scale, Ms. Binh is planning to expand her pineapple cultivation area by another 2 hectares next year. "The land here is not prone to flooding, and there is an abundant water source. If done properly, the pineapple plants will yield very good results," Ms. Binh affirmed.

The model not only provides income for families but also creates jobs for local people. Ms. Rơ Châm Vi (Bàng village) shared: “I work here, earning 250,000 VND per day. This income helps me cover my family's expenses.”

Speaking to reporters, Mr. Nguyen The Chien Thang, Vice Chairman of the People's Committee of Ia Nhin commune, said that Ms. Binh was the first person to bring pineapple plants to the locality and achieved high efficiency. In the future, the commune government will create all conditions for people to learn from her experience and replicate the pineapple cultivation model.
